Placentation in which ovules develop on the inner wall of the ovary or in peripheral part, is:
- ABasal
- BAxile
- CParietal
- DFree central
Solution & Step-by-step Explanation
In Parietal placentation, the ovules develop on the inner wall of the ovary or on the peripheral part. The ovary is initially one-chambered but may become two-chambered due to a false septum (replum), as seen in Mustard and Argemone.
